CRM cho Công ty Quảng cáo & Truyền thông: Kiến trúc Hệ thống và Tích hợp Toàn diện
Trong ngành quảng cáo & truyền thông, CRM không chỉ quản lý khách hàng mà còn xử lý campaign đa kênh, lead scoring thời gian thực và tích hợp với ad platforms. Theo Gartner CRM Magic Quadrant 2024, 68% doanh nghiệp APAC sử dụng CRM composable để hỗ trợ quy trình agile. Bài viết tập trung thiết kế kiến trúc CRM phù hợp, trả lời rõ: cần chuẩn bị dữ liệu sạch và API gateway, triển khai theo phased rollout với MVP 3 tháng, được tăng 25-35% conversion rate nhưng mất 15-20% ngân sách initial cho custom integration, rủi ro chính là data silos nếu không sync real-time.
Yêu cầu Nghiệp vụ Cốt lõi từ Góc nhìn Solution Architect
Công ty quảng cáo & truyền thông thường xử lý 3 luồng chính: lead gen từ social/email, campaign execution đa kênh (Google Ads, Facebook, TikTok), và project delivery (creative assets, approval workflow). CRM phải hỗ trợ:
- Lead management: Capture leads từ landing page, scoring dựa trên engagement score (view/impression/click).
- Campaign orchestration: Timeline Gantt chart, budget allocation real-time, A/B testing integration.
- Client portal: Self-service dashboard cho approval brief, invoice tracking.
- Tích hợp ERP: Sync project billing với finance module, inventory creative assets nếu có WMS light.
Gap-fit analysis: Doanh nghiệp quy mô 50-200 nhân sự tại Việt Nam 2024 thường thiếu real-time sync giữa CRM và ad tools, dẫn đến 22% leads bị drop theo Panorama Consulting ERP Report 2024.
Tech Stack Đề xuất cho CRM Composable
Chọn stack modular để tránh vendor lock-in, ưu tiên low-code/no-code cho marketing team customize nhanh.
| Giải pháp | 🧩 Modules Chính | 🔌 Tích hợp API | ⚡ Performance | 💰 Giá (user/tháng) |
|---|---|---|---|---|
| Salesforce | Sales Cloud, Marketing Cloud, Einstein AI | Native Google/FB Ads, Zapier | High (cloud scale) | 25-300 USD |
| HubSpot | Marketing Hub, Sales Hub, CMS | FB/Google native, 1.000+ apps | Medium (SMB focus) | 0-120 USD (freemium) |
| Zoho CRM | Campaigns, Analytics, Multichannel | REST API mạnh, custom webhooks | Good (APAC optimized) | 14-52 USD |
| Microsoft Dynamics 365 | Sales, Customer Service, Power Apps | Azure Synapse, Power BI | Enterprise high | 65-210 USD |
Salesforce dẫn đầu cho scale lớn nhờ Einstein AI lead prediction, nhưng Zoho phù hợp doanh nghiệp Việt Nam nhờ giá rẻ và localization tốt (hỗ trợ tiếng Việt native). Tech stack đề xuất: CRM core (Zoho/Salesforce) + PostgreSQL backend + Kafka cho event streaming + React.js cho custom dashboard.
Kiến trúc Hệ thống Tổng thể
Kiến trúc microservices-based, hybrid cloud (AWS/GCP) để đảm bảo 99.9% uptime. Core layers:
- Presentation Layer: Client portal (Next.js), Mobile app (React Native).
- Application Layer: CRM engine + Workflow engine (Camunda BPM).
- Data Layer: Unified data lake (Snowflake) sync từ CRM → ERP.
- Integration Layer: API Gateway (Kong/Apigee) + MuleSoft cho ESB.
Dưới đây là sơ đồ kiến trúc hệ thống (Mermaid syntax):
graph TD
A[Ad Platforms<br/>Google Ads/FB/TikTok] -->|Webhook/REST| B[API Gateway<br/>Kong]
B --> C[CRM Core<br/>Zoho/Salesforce]
C -->|Kafka Events| D[Lead Scoring<br/>ML Model - TensorFlow]
C -->|Real-time Sync| E[ERP Finance<br/>Odoo/SAP]
F[Client Portal<br/>React Dashboard] -->|OAuth2| B
G[Data Warehouse<br/>Snowflake] <--|ETL Airflow| C
H[Reporting BI<br/>Tableau/Power BI] --> G
style C fill:#f9f,stroke:#333,stroke-width:2px
Luồng chính: Lead từ ad platform → API Gateway validate → CRM enrich data → ML score → Notify sales team qua Slack/Email → Sync billing sang ERP.
Luồng Dữ liệu Chi tiết từ Lead đến Revenue
- Ingestion: Leads từ FB Lead Ads hit webhook → Parse JSON (lead_id, email, campaign_source) → Dedupe via fuzzy matching (Levenshtein distance < 0.8).
- Enrichment: Query external API (Clearbit/Hunter.io) append firmographics → Store MongoDB temp.
- Scoring: ML model (XGBoost) input features: opens/clicks ratio, geo, device → Output score 0-100 → Segment (Hot: >80).
- Workflow: Trigger automation (Zapier/N8N): Assign to AE → Create task in CRM → Notify via Twilio SMS.
- Conversion: Deal stage update → Generate proposal PDF (Puppeteer) → Client approve portal → Invoice sync ERP (JSON payload via REST).
- Reporting: Daily ETL to Snowflake → BI dashboard metrics: CAC, LTV, ROI campaign.
Cảnh báo kỹ thuật: Không sync real-time Kafka có thể gây data lag 24h, dẫn đến over-spend budget 15% theo Mintz Group CRM Benchmark 2024.
Tích hợp với ERP: Bi-directional sync opportunity → project order (ví dụ Odoo Sales → Inventory reserve creative slots).
Chuẩn bị Triển khai: Checklist 12 Bước
Trước rollout, chuẩn bị dữ liệu legacy migration và stakeholder alignment.
- ✅ Audit data hiện tại: Export Excel/CSV từ Google Sheets, clean duplicates (OpenRefine tool).
- ✅ Define data model: Map fields (lead_source → utm_source, client_tier → revenue_band).
- ✅ Setup dev environment: Docker Compose cho CRM + Postgres.
- ✅ Security baseline: Implement JWT/OAuth, GDPR-compliant consent tracking.
- ✅ API inventory: List 20+ endpoints (leads.create, campaigns.budget_update).
- ✅ User role matrix: Admin/Marketer/AE/Client (RBAC via Keycloak).
- ✅ Backup strategy: Daily snapshot S3, RPO <1h.
- ✅ Performance benchmark: Load test 1k concurrent users (JMeter).
- ✅ Integration POC: Test FB Ads → CRM in sandbox.
- ✅ Training plan: 2-day workshop cho 20 users (record Loom videos).
- ✅ Go-live checklist: UAT signoff, rollback script ready.
- ✅ Monitoring stack: Prometheus + Grafana alerts.
Chuẩn bị này mất 45-60 ngày, chiếm 30% total timeline.
Quy trình Triển khai Phased Rollout
Phased approach theo Gartner: MVP → Scale → Optimize.
- Phase 1 (90 ngày): Core CRM (lead/campaign mgmt), 50 users, budget 187 triệu VND.
- Phase 2 (120 ngày): Integrations + Client portal, add AI scoring.
- Phase 3 (90 ngày): BI full + Mobile app, handover O&M.
Team: 1 SA, 2 DevOps, 3 Dev, 1 BA, external consultant 20% time. Agile sprints 2 tuần, Jira tracking.
| Phase | ⏰ Thời gian | 💰 Chi phí (VND) | 🎯 Deliverables | Rủi ro Mitigation |
|---|---|---|---|---|
| 1: MVP | 90 ngày | 187tr | Lead mgmt + Basic sync | Sandbox testing |
| 2: Integrate | 120 ngày | 248tr | Ad platforms + ERP | Circuit breaker API |
| 3: Optimize | 90 ngày | 156tr | AI + BI dashboard | A/B test features |
| Total | 300 ngày | 591tr | Full stack live | – |
Chi phí bảo trì hàng năm: 17.8% total (cloud + license), ROI breakeven sau 18 tháng với 28% tăng revenue.
Ưu Nhược Điểm Kỹ thuật Thẳng thắn
Ưu điểm:
– Scalable: Handle 10k leads/ngày với auto-scale Kubernetes.
– Flexible: Low-code (OutSystems/Mendix) custom workflow nhanh 70%.
– Analytics: Native Tableau CRM predict churn accuracy 85%.
Nhược điểm:
– Vendor lock-in cao: Salesforce migration out tốn 2x implement (Gartner 2024).
– Custom code khó maintain: JS plugins conflict version, cần dedicated dev team.
– Hiệu năng bottleneck: Real-time sync Kafka lag nếu volume >50k events/giờ.
– Tích hợp API phức tạp: FB Ads webhook rate limit 200 calls/phút, cần queue Redis.
– Chi phí ẩn: Data storage Snowflake 50GB = 12tr/năm.
Rủi ro lớn nhất: Data privacy breach nếu không encrypt PII, phạt theo Luật An ninh Mạng Việt Nam lên 100tr VND/case (Cục TMĐT & CN 2024).
Giải pháp: Hybrid architecture + OpenAPI standards giảm lock-in 40%.
Xu hướng Tích hợp AI trong CRM 2026
Theo APAC CIO Outlook 2025, 55% CRM sẽ dùng AI Agent cho predictive outreach. Tích hợp GenAI (GPT-4o mini) generate personalized email copy từ lead data, accuracy 92%. Federated Learning cho multi-tenant data privacy.
Kết luận
Tóm tắt 4 điểm kỹ thuật quan trọng: (1) Kiến trúc microservices với API Gateway đảm bảo scalability; (2) Luồng dữ liệu real-time Kafka sync ad platforms → CRM → ERP; (3) Phased rollout 300 ngày, chi phí 591tr ROI 18 tháng; (4) Ưu tiên Zoho cho cost-effective nhưng chuẩn bị RBAC chặt.
Từ góc nhìn architect lâu năm: Đừng chase shiny features, focus data pipeline vững trước khi scale AI.
Anh em cần trao đổi sâu hơn về kiến trúc hoặc tích hợp thì comment hoặc inbox mình nhé.
Nếu anh em đang cần một nền tảng AI tích hợp nhanh vào ERP/CRM hiện tại, có thể thử Serimi App – mình thấy API ổn định và có bản dùng thử miễn phí.
Bài viết được Hải định hướng nội dung và sử dụng trợ lý AI viết chi tiết.








